引言
在当今全球化的技术环境中,GitHub作为一个开源代码托管平台,已经成为无数开发者的重要工具。特别是在俄罗斯,GitHub不仅是代码管理和协作的首选平台,同时也是一个汇聚技术人才和创新思想的社区。本文将深入探讨俄罗斯GitHub的现状、影响以及未来发展。
俄罗斯GitHub的用户基础
开发者生态
- 俄罗斯有着庞大的开发者社区。根据统计,俄罗斯是GitHub的前五大用户国之一。
- 开发者多从事于不同的领域,如人工智能、数据科学、Web开发等。
主要技术栈
俄罗斯的开发者常用以下技术栈:
- Python
- JavaScript
- Java
- C++
- PHP
这些技术栈广泛应用于各类项目中,体现出开发者对流行技术的适应能力。
俄罗斯GitHub的主要项目
开源项目
在俄罗斯,许多开发者积极参与开源项目,以下是一些较为知名的项目:
- Kotlin:JetBrains开发的编程语言,在俄罗斯的使用率极高。
- V8:Google开发的JavaScript引擎,许多俄罗斯开发者在其上进行二次开发。
重要组织与贡献者
- Yandex:俄罗斯最大的搜索引擎公司,其开发者团队在GitHub上发布了多款开源工具。
- Telegram:即时通讯软件,其许多功能都在GitHub上开源。
俄罗斯GitHub的影响
经济与技术影响
- 促进创新:通过开源,俄罗斯的开发者能够快速获取全球最新的技术。
- 经济发展:许多初创企业利用GitHub进行产品开发和推广,助力本土经济发展。
社区建设
- 通过GitHub,俄罗斯开发者可以与全球的同行交流,分享经验和知识。
- 定期举行的黑客松和技术会议,促进了社区的凝聚力。
面临的挑战
政策限制
近年来,俄罗斯政府对互联网的监管力度加大,这使得一些开发者对GitHub的使用感到担忧。
- 数据隐私政策
- 出口限制
竞争压力
俄罗斯的开发者不仅要面对国内的竞争,还要与国际开发者竞争,这对他们的技术能力提出了更高的要求。
未来展望
GitHub的增长潜力
随着数字化转型的加速,预计俄罗斯的GitHub用户数量将持续增长。以下因素将推动这一趋势:
- 学校与大学的编程课程增加,培养更多的开发者。
- 更多企业开始接受开源文化,提高开发者的参与度。
政府支持
政府对技术行业的重视程度提升,未来有可能推出更多支持措施,促进技术创新。
常见问题解答 (FAQ)
俄罗斯开发者如何使用GitHub?
俄罗斯开发者通常使用GitHub来进行代码管理、项目协作和开源贡献。通过GitHub,他们可以轻松跟踪代码变更,与团队成员实时协作。
在俄罗斯,GitHub有什么样的替代品?
尽管GitHub在俄罗斯广泛使用,但也有一些替代品,例如 GitLab、Bitbucket等,它们提供类似的代码托管和协作功能。
俄罗斯的开源项目有哪些成功案例?
一些成功的开源项目包括Kotlin、Ktor等,这些项目不仅在俄罗斯有着广泛的使用,也在国际上赢得了关注。
如何提高在GitHub上的项目曝光度?
提高项目曝光度的方法包括:
- 制定清晰的文档。
- 积极参与社区讨论。
- 在社交媒体上分享项目链接。
结论
总的来说,俄罗斯GitHub的现状是充满机遇与挑战的。随着越来越多的开发者加入这个平台,以及政策环境的改善,未来的俄罗斯GitHub将更加繁荣。希望本文对读者了解俄罗斯的开发者生态及其在GitHub上的表现提供了一定的参考。
正文完